Anna Beulah Farm
About this farm stay rental
Located in Cape Town, this charming farm stay for R 727 per night is a fantastic choice for your next vacation. Offering barbecue facilities and garden view, Anna Beulah Farm is set in Durbanville, 27 km from CTICC and 28 km from Robben Island Ferry. There is an in-house restaurant, plus free private parking and free WiFi are available.

This was the most idyllic getaway. It feels as if you are really far away from day to day life. The log cabin was perfectly located and peaceful. The cabin kitchen is well stocked and the eating and lounge area are very comfortable. The views from the rooms are beautiful and there is a lovely childrens playground right behind the cabin. There was space for the kids to play and we loved taking a walk to see the animals every day. We arrived on a very cold and windy day and the staff very kindly provided us with extra blankets and wood. It was so appreciated. The staff are incredible helpful and friendly.
We stayed in late August and it was really cold. It would be great if there were thicker blankets on the beds. Hot water bottle are provided but blankets would make the evenings much cozier. There is a fireplace but it is right at the top of the staircase so you can't really sit around it comfortably unfortunately.
